Michael Edwards has shared why he decided to come back to Liverpool over a potential move to Manchester Utd and reveals that the "desire and persistence" from the Fenway Sports Group made him want to return.Edwards played a huge role in the Anfield's transfer drive before he left his job as sporting director nearly two years ago.
Now, the club's owners have convinced him to come back in a new role, with manager Jurgen Klopp set to leave at the end of the season.The 44-year-old's new job has been him be named as FSG's chief executive of football.
Edwards initially knocked back the chance to come back to the club but has now detailed just why he changed his mind and accepted the offer.
He said: "I am very grateful to Mike [Gordon], John [Henry], Tom [Werner] and the ownership group for offering me the opportunity to take on this new leadership role within FSG.
